From f5fc14124c5cefdd052a2b2a6a3f0ed531540113 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jiri Olsa Date: Tue, 15 Oct 2013 16:27:32 +0200 Subject: perf tools: Add data object to handle perf data file This patch is adding 'struct perf_data_file' object as a placeholder for all attributes regarding perf.data file handling. Changing perf_session__new to take it as an argument. The rest of the functionality will be added later to keep this change simple enough, because all the places using perf_session are changed now.
